The Manly Sea Eagles are reportedly set to make a play for out of favour Gold Coast Titans halfback Tanah Boyd with a view to him replacing Daly Cherry-Evans long-term.Boyd is contracted until the end of 2025 and is free to negotiate with rivals from November 1.However, the Titans have granted Boyd permission to explore his options immediately after he fell out of favour under Des Hasler last season.

The 24-year-old has scored nine tries and kicked 108 goals in 69 games for the Titans since his debut in 2019. Despite being dropped by the Kangaroos, Cherry-Evans is still playing at a high level for Manly and Queensland, but it remains to be seen how long he wants to play on.
